As a Housing Support Worker, you will provide Housing Related Support and recovery support to residents living in our detoxification and stabilisation project. Working within a Psychologically Informed Environment you will be responsible for case coordination of individuals residing in the project and the provision of both opportunistic and structured therapeutic interventions.

Part of your role will include advocating for residents where appropriate, helping residents arrange and attend scheduled appointments, for example, their structured day programme, GP, Probation, and other substance misuse services.

EF engage closely with partner organisations, clinicians, social care providers, ETE providers and the community to develop integrated, recovery infrastructures that engage, support, and navigate individuals from the vulnerability of homelessness to established wellbeing and meaningful activity.

This role requires you to work on a rolling rota covering days, evenings, and sleep in shifts.

What you will be doing

  • Delivering a range of structured and opportunistic psychosocial interventions to prevent relapse or promote sustained and improved wellbeing.
  • Case Coordination of residents including assessment, recovery & life planning.
  • Maintaining up to date and concise case notes using a variety of case management systems.
  • Managing accommodation for individuals, enabling residents to access pathways to meet their more immediate needs before moving on to full independence, their own tenancies and meaningful activity.
  • Completing financial planning with residents including rent collection and monitor non-payment of rent and act in line with the agreed policy and procedures. Provide debt counselling where appropriate.
  • Observing client medication administration on a regular basis.
  • Developing and maintaining excellent working links/partnerships with community agencies and resources, including faith-based groups, supported housing providers & training and educational providers.
  • Helping to create progression pathways for volunteers & coaches and those on the pathway to employment programme.

Some of the skills, knowledge and experience you will have

  • Experience or an understanding of interventions that support individuals to develop their personal strengths within a ‘supported housing’ environment.
  • An excellent understanding of boundaries, confidentiality, and risk.
  • An understanding of the harmful effects associated with drug and alcohol misuse and offending in relation to health, social welfare, housing, employability, and personal relationships.
  • Excellent all-round communication skills and relationship management abilities.
  • Knowledge and understanding of policies related to the safeguarding of children and vulnerable adults and how these influence practice.
  • Administration skills including using relevant IT systems such as Microsoft, CRiiS and InForm.
